”工欲善其事,必先利其器。“—孔子《论语.录灵公》
首页 > 文章列表
  • 处理新 EventBridge 架构发现的自动 Jira 票证
    处理新 EventBridge 架构发现的自动 Jira 票证
    让我从头开始。我在之前的一个客户中担任 AWS 云工程师,使用了一种事件驱动架构,其中第三方通过 EventBridge 不断向我们的 AWS 环境发送许多事件。对于每个第三方,我们提供了一个包含各种 EventBridge 规则的事件总线。 这里的挑战是跟踪活动结构——它是如何组织的。事件经常更新...
    编程 发布于2024-11-08
  • 当列值未知时如何在 MySQL 中创建动态交叉表?
    当列值未知时如何在 MySQL 中创建动态交叉表?
    MySQL 中的动态交叉表当处理特定列中具有未知数量值的表时(如提供的示例中的“way”),创建MySQL 中的交叉表似乎是一个挑战。传统的方法要求您在查询时指定列名,这在动态情况下可能不可行。解决方案为了应对这一挑战,可以采用两种编程解决方案:1。查询不同值并构造枢轴查询此方法涉及获取具有不确定计...
    编程 发布于2024-11-08
  • 哪种 Python 打包工具适合您:Distutils、Distribute、Setuptools 和 Distutils2 的比较
    哪种 Python 打包工具适合您:Distutils、Distribute、Setuptools 和 Distutils2 的比较
    比较 Python 打包工具:Distutils、Distribute、Setuptools 和 Distutils2Python 打包环境发生了许多变化,导致人们对以下方面感到困惑:各种可用工具之间的差异。本文旨在通过对 Distutils、Distribute、Setuptools 和 Dist...
    编程 发布于2024-11-08
  • Angular 18 UI KIT 开发
    Angular 18 UI KIT 开发
    Создадим несколько компонентов нашего приложения. В данном случае, нам нужны следующие UI: accordion — аккордеон; autocomplete — input с автозаполнени...
    编程 发布于2024-11-08
  • 如何实现响应式网页的自动调整文本大小?
    如何实现响应式网页的自动调整文本大小?
    自动调整响应式网页的文本大小设计响应式网页时,确保包括文本在内的所有元素都能无缝调整以适应不同的需求窗口大小对于最佳用户体验至关重要。本指南将演示如何使用 CSS 和 jQuery 的组合来实现自动调整文本大小。首先,使用 CSS 设置 body 元素的基本字体大小。例如:body { fo...
    编程 发布于2024-11-08
  • 为什么升级到 PHP 8.1 后 mysqli_connect 失败时不显示我的自定义错误消息?
    为什么升级到 PHP 8.1 后 mysqli_connect 失败时不显示我的自定义错误消息?
    调查 mysqli_connect 失败中隐藏的自定义错误消息在尝试建立数据库连接时,您遇到了一个问题,即您定义的自定义错误消息未被显示连接失败时显示。您也在寻找一种从用户的角度抑制错误消息的方法。错误消息的本质从 PHP 8.1 开始,mysqli 扩展现在会在出现以下情况时自动抛出异常:错误,无...
    编程 发布于2024-11-08
  • 在 JavaScript 中探索电池状态 API
    在 JavaScript 中探索电池状态 API
    电池状态 API 使 Web 开发人员能够访问有关运行其 Web 应用程序的设备的电池状态的信息。通过利用此 API,您可以根据电池的电量、充电状态以及放电或充满电之前的剩余时间来调整应用程序的行为,从而增强用户体验。 目录 介绍 浏览器支持 使用电池状态 API 检查电池电量 检测...
    编程 发布于2024-11-08
  • TypeDoc 中的组件装饰器
    TypeDoc 中的组件装饰器
    这篇文章我们分析TypeDoc中的Component装饰器。 让我们退后一步,首先了解什么是 TypeScript 中的装饰器。 TypeScript 中的装饰器 A Decorator 是一种特殊类型的声明,可以附加到类声明、方法、访问器、属性或参数。装饰器使用@表达式的形式,其中...
    编程 发布于2024-11-08
  • 深入了解 Python 中的新模块 - dbm.sqlite3
    深入了解 Python 中的新模块 - dbm.sqlite3
    Python 中的 dbm 模块提供了一个简单高效的接口来创建和操作持久键值存储。它允许使用唯一键存储和检索数据,并且通常用于缓存、会话管理和其他类似任务。 随着Python 3.13.0的引入,dbm家族中添加了一个新模块——dbm.sqlite3。该模块利用强大的 SQLite 数据库引擎为 d...
    编程 发布于2024-11-08
  • 驯服野兽:我如何重构凌乱的 React 组件
    驯服野兽:我如何重构凌乱的 React 组件
    我们都去过那里。你打开几个月前编写的 React 组件,感觉就像你正在看一个匆忙的人编写的代码 - 因为你可能很匆忙。截止日期迫在眉睫,功能需要交付。快进到今天,是时候重构那个混乱的组件了。 所以,这就是我解决这个问题的方法。 最初的恐怖 我注意到的第一件事是该组件变得太大了。它尝试...
    编程 发布于2024-11-08

免责声明: 提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发到邮箱:[email protected] 我们会第一时间内为您处理。

Copyright© 2022 湘ICP备2022001581号-3